Given the function p below, which statement correctly compares the values of p(1) and p(2)? P(x)=4 x

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 16-05-2019

Answer:

The value of P(2) is twice that of P(1).

Step-by-step explanation:

P(x) = 4x so:

P(1) = 4*1 = 4 and

P(2) = 4*2 = 8.
